What Is online-therapy.com? A CBT-Focused Platform
Founded over a decade ago, online-therapy.com was built on a clear and ambitious principle. It aimed to use technology to break down long-standing barriers to effective care.
Founding Mission and Core Philosophy
Launched in 2009 by Carl Nordström, the platform originated from a personal insight. As a former investment banker, Nordström saw the high cost of traditional therapy as a major obstacle for many people.
His solution was to create a web-based alternative. The core philosophy rests on three pillars: making professional support accessible, affordable, and stigma-free on a global scale.
This mission drives every aspect of the service. It is designed to deliver quality care directly to users wherever they are.
Specialization in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
online-therapy.com entire framework is built around Cognitive Behavioral Therapy. CBT is a well-researched form of talk therapy that focuses on the present.
It works by helping individuals identify and challenge unhelpful thought patterns. Users learn to change associated behaviors to improve emotional regulation.
The American Psychological Association recognizes CBT’s effectiveness. It is a proven approach for common concerns like depression and anxiety disorders.
Every provider on online-therapy.com is trained within the CBT modality. This specialization ensures a consistent, evidence-based method across all therapy services.

The Initial Intake Questionnaire
Clicking the “Get Started” button launches a detailed assessment. This questionnaire gathers essential information to match you with appropriate care.
It asks about primary challenges like stress, anxiety, or depression. You will also find questions on life changes and relationship issues.
Critical safety items regarding suicidal thoughts are included. This allows online-therapy.com to prioritize urgent cases and connect all users with suitable resources.
Demographic details and your current financial situation are also part of the survey. The design is intuitive, with most people finishing these core questions in under ten minutes.
In our user survey, 90% rated this initial step as easy or very easy. This positive first impression is a significant advantage for the service.

Automatic Assignment Based on Your Questionnaire
After you submit the intake survey, a matching algorithm immediately gets to work. It analyzes your responses to assign a therapist it deems suitable.
This automated process prioritizes speed. The goal is to connect you with a professional quickly, often within a few days or less.
You can review your assigned counselor’s profile right away. It shows their credentials, therapeutic approach, and client feedback.

Limitations in Filtering and Search Options
A significant shortcoming is the lack of advanced search filters during the initial match. You cannot manually search by specialty, race, ethnicity, or religion.
For example, you cannot filter for therapists who specialize in ADHD or trauma upfront. This can make the first match feel impersonal for some users.
Survey data reveals that 84% of people were satisfied with their first match. However, 10% tried several without finding a good fit.
This suggests a potentially limited counselor pool for specific issues. It is a key consideration for those with very specific criteria.
How to Successfully Switch Therapists
If your assigned counselor’s schedule doesn’t work or you lack a connection, switching is straightforward. online-therapy.com has a designed transfer process.
You navigate to your dashboard and request a new therapist. The system then presents a list of available professionals.
You can click a “pick me” button on a preferred profile. This self-selection feature gives you direct choice during a transfer.
Data shows 85% of those who switched found this process easy. The ability to pick your own counselor mitigates the initial matching limitations.

Evaluating the Cost and Subscription Plans
Understanding the financial commitment is a crucial step in choosing any mental health service. online-therapy.com uses a clear subscription model with three main tiers.
Each plan offers a different level of live support. You pay a single monthly fee for predictable billing.

Comparing the value of each option against your needs is essential. We break down the details to help you decide.
Breakdown of Basic, Standard, and Premium Tiers
The Basic plan costs $50 per week, billed as $200 monthly. It provides unlimited messaging and full access to the self-guided therapy program.
This tier does not include any live session with a counselor. It is best for those who prefer structured, independent work.
The Standard plan is the most popular choice. Priced at $80 per week ($320 monthly), it adds one 45-minute live video, phone, or chat session each week.
You also get all messaging and digital tools. This plan balances live interaction with ongoing resources.
The Premium plan is for more intensive support. At $110 per week ($440 monthly), it includes two live sessions weekly.
This tier suits individuals wanting more frequent contact. All plans include the full library of worksheets and activities.
Couples Therapy Pricing Structure
For couples therapy, the platform uses a dedicated plan. It costs $440 per month for one live session each week.
Both partners join the same session with the therapist. This single subscription covers all participants.
The plan also includes messaging and program access for both individuals. It provides a focused space for relationship work.
This structure simplifies billing for couples seeking help together.
Financial Aid, Discounts, and First-Month Offers
A 20% discount first month is frequently available. This reduces the initial cost and lets you try the service.
The platform also offers a financial aid program. Reductions are based on income, employment status, or veteran status.
You must apply and provide documentation for review. This makes the services more accessible to those in need.
Compared to traditional therapy at $100-$200 per session, these plans can offer savings. User surveys show 78% rate the value as high.
Most believe the combination of live therapy and tools justifies the subscription price.
Insurance, Billing, and Payment Policies
Before committing to any platform, understanding its stance on insurance and billing is a practical necessity. This section clarifies the financial model, helping you manage the ongoing cost of care.
You will learn how payments work and what to expect from your subscription. Clear policies prevent surprises and help you budget effectively.
Why This Service Does Not Accept Insurance Directly
A key financial fact is that this platform does not work directly with insurance companies. It operates as an out-of-network provider.
This includes major government programs like Medicare and Medicaid. You must pay the monthly subscription fee upfront with a credit card.
The service then provides tools to seek reimbursement yourself. This model allows for simpler pricing but requires more user effort.
Navigating Reimbursement with Itemized Receipts
The platform facilitates reimbursement by providing detailed, itemized receipts. These documents are suitable for submission to your insurance provider.
You should contact your insurer beforehand. Ask about your out-of-network mental health coverage and reimbursement rates.
An important alternative is using Health Savings Accounts (HSA) or Flexible Spending Accounts (FSA). The service accepts payments from these tax-advantaged accounts.
This provides a different path to offset the therapy expenses. It is a valuable option for many seeking support.
Transparency in Billing and Ease of Cancellation
Billing transparency is a noted strength of this model. User data shows 73% reported no surprise charges on their statements.
Charges are clearly broken down each month. This clarity builds trust in the financial relationship.
Cancelling your plan is a straightforward online process. You can do it in your account settings within minutes.
It is crucial to cancel before your next billing date. This action avoids a charge for the upcoming month.
Refund requests are handled case-by-case. They are typically considered within 90 days of a charge, excluding completed therapy sessions.

HIPAA Compliance and Data Security Measures
Privacy and security are non-negotiable in mental health care. This service is fully compliant with the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A).
All communication is encrypted. This includes messages, audio calls, and video sessions. Your personal health data receives multiple layers of protection.
Data retention policies are transparent and user-controlled. By default, your account and data are scheduled for automatic deletion after two years of inactivity.
You can adjust this setting or request deletion at any time. This commitment to information security builds essential trust for the therapeutic process.
Responsiveness and Quality of Customer Service
When questions or problems arise, responsive support is crucial. This aspect of the platform receives consistent praise from members.
Tested response times ranged from an impressive six minutes to twelve hours. The team can be reached for billing questions, technical help, or general inquiries.
Effectiveness is high, with 91% of users who contacted support reporting their issue was resolved. Representatives are described as helpful, patient, and detailed in their explanations.

Lack of Medication Management and Insurance Acceptance
A major limitation is the absence of psychiatric services. No therapist on this platform can prescribe or manage medications.
If medication is part of your mental health plan, you need a separate prescriber. This adds another layer of coordination to your care.
Financially, the service does not accept insurance directly. You must pay upfront and seek reimbursement yourself.
This lack of direct insurance billing can be a barrier for some. It requires more personal effort to manage the therapy cost.
Finally, this model is not designed for severe crises. Individuals needing immediate, in-person intervention should seek other resources.
